History and Growth:
Internet poker emerged into the late 1990s as a result of breakthroughs in technology together with internet. The first on-line poker area, globe Poker, premiered in 1998, attracting a tiny but enthusiastic community. But was in early 2000s that internet poker practiced exponential growth, mainly because of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Popularity and Accessibility:
One of the most significant reasons behind the enormous interest in on-line poker is its ease of access. People can log in to their most favorite internet poker systems anytime, from anywhere, employing their computer systems or mobile phones. This convenience has actually attracted a diverse player base, which range from recreational players to specialists, adding to the rapid expansion of internet poker.
